the money shot, is the right shot...hopefully you have set the person up so that match shot is also normally your best executed shot

I shoot a backpin so I would have it mounted for a backpin...what I shot would depend on what had been set up before that point...I am not past shooting quick but again how, when, and where would totally depend on what I had set up (assuming I am in a cycle to take advantage)...shot options depend also on what defense is being shown...I would be willing to shoot a push, pull, straight, kick, cut back or reverse either direction, pound fake, etc and short, med, or long count and it is somewhat likely I would call a time out before doing anything (depends on flow of game and if I am okay with the other team switching)

Post by: Old Meister on December 08, 2007, 07:31:46 PM
I'd probably use a front pin pull cut as I'm working on a three shot sequence of a front pin pull, front pin pull cut and a front pin squirt kick with the far man. All are done with the same initial motion so the winning shot probably would be the one in the middle due to doubt being planted by the squirt kick.

Post by: Old Meister on February 04, 2008, 06:34:04 PM
A slow Iranian? Lol, you got me there F69, I never heard a shot called that before. I do a shot where I move it with the middle man kinda lazy like and come around in front of it as if to move it the other direction but instead come and slam it straight in with either the far or close man depending on which way I move it. It looks like I'm setting up a moving push kick or pull kick but I just hit it straight in. Is that similar to what you are talking about? One type of ball movement I bet alot of these younger Tornado players never played against is the no pin ball dance that we used on the original Italian tables in the late 60's. You couldn't pin the ball as the men were hard, the ball was hard and the table was glass, or at least nobody was trying. You would see lightening fast reversal pushes and pulls set up by the dance and it was all by touches back and forth. You can't do it on Tornados as the men seem too long and the movements have to be magnified to keep the ball under the rod. Deutcher Meister tables also allowed that type of play and also allowed pins and banks. If I had to pick one table that was the most fun I would lean towards that table. So much control.
